Demographics details for Harpswell, ME vs Lexington, NE
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Harpswell, ME vs Lexington, NE.
Data | Harpswell | Lexington |
---|---|---|
Population | 4,912 | 10,725 |
Median Age | 49.0 years | 30.0 years |
Median Income | $75,766 | $63,939 |
Married Families | 60.0% | 35.0% |
Poverty Level | 6% | 9% |
Unemployment Rate | 2.1 | 3.5 |
Population Comparison: Harpswell vs Lexington
- The population in Lexington is higher at 10,725, compared to 4,912 in Harpswell.
- Residents in Harpswell have a higher median age of 49.0 years compared to 30.0 years in Lexington.
- Harpswell has a higher median income of $75,766 compared to $63,939 in Lexington.
- A higher percentage of married families is found in Harpswell at 60.0% compared to 35.0% in Lexington.
- The poverty level is higher in Lexington at 9%, compared to 6% in Harpswell.
- Lexington has a higher unemployment rate at 3.5% compared to 2.1% in Harpswell.
